From 5bff4ea77ac20ff4a849c77a596eb74f5f22d517 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Makisuo Date: Sat, 8 Aug 2026 00:14:56 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 1/3] feat(web): personal account settings at /account M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it Adds a hand-built account settings surface. `/settings` was entirely org-scoped and the Clerk user was only ever read (the sidebar avatar), so there was no way to change your own name, avatar, emails, password, 2FA, passkeys, connected accounts or sessions. Everything runs through Clerk's client `user.*` methods — no new API routes, DB tables or domain schemas. Sections: profile (avatar + name + delete), email addresses (add/verify by code, set primary, remove), password (set vs change), TOTP (QR enrollment + backup codes), passkeys, connected accounts, active sessions. Notes on the shape: - `/account` gets its own nav rather than widening `settingsTabValues`. `useVisibleSettingsSections` is org-permission machinery (admin checks, an Autumn customer round-trip) that account tabs must not wait on, and merging the unions would put unrenderable tabs in /settings' search schema. The sidebar chrome is shared via SettingsNavShell. - Hidden entirely when `isClerkAuthEnabled` is false; self-hosted mode has no user records, just a `root` pseudo-user. - Clerk types are derived from the `user` resource (account-types.ts) because `@clerk/types` is not a declared dependency of this app. - `useReverification` wraps every mutating call. That renders Clerk's own challenge modal, so ClerkProvider now takes `appearance` — it had none, and the modal would otherwise appear in Clerk's default light theme. - `uqr` (3.9 kB gzip tree-shaken, zero deps) renders the TOTP QR. Clerk exports no QR component, and /account is code-split so it never enters the startup graph. TOTP, backup codes and passkeys each need their Clerk Dashboard toggle enabled. Those instance settings aren't readable from the client, so sections surface Clerk's own error rather than pre-gating; only `deleteSelfEnabled` is public and gates itself. --- apps/web/package.json |
